CAS 107-41-5
:Hexylene glycol
Description:
Hexylene glycol, also known as 2-methyl-2,4-pentanediol, is a colorless, viscous liquid with a mild odor. It is a diol, meaning it contains two hydroxyl (-OH) functional groups, which contribute to its hygroscopic nature and ability to act as a solvent. Hexylene glycol is soluble in water, alcohols, and many organic solvents, making it versatile for various applications. It is commonly used in cosmetics and personal care products as a humectant, solvent, and viscosity agent, helping to retain moisture and improve texture. Additionally, it finds applications in industrial formulations, such as paints, coatings, and adhesives, due to its ability to enhance stability and performance. Hexylene glycol is generally considered to have low toxicity, but safety data sheets should be consulted for handling and exposure guidelines. Its chemical structure allows it to participate in various chemical reactions, making it useful in synthetic organic chemistry. Overall, hexylene glycol is valued for its multifunctional properties in both consumer and industrial products.
